Community Partner: Bloomington Chamber of Commerce
Development of Crisis Communication Plan
The Greater Bloomington Chamber of Commerce needs a comprehensive crisis plan. Use creativity and problem solving to come up with a multitude of crisis scenarios that the Chamber could face as well as the possible responses to the crisis.
Preliminary but not comprehensive list of scenarios will be provided by the Chamber.
The plan needs a list of scenarios with:
- An actionable plan
- Responses to all possible audiences
- Examples: Chamber members + businesses, the media, the Bloomington public
- Performance grading standard post crisis
- Best Practices generally for crisis
Examples for Crisis:
- Natural disasters
- Snowstorm
- Mass power outages
- A member of the chamber has been found to be connected to a hate group
Final Product: Slide deck presentation with a detailed report

Community Partner: Middle Way House
Develop Grant and Donor Portfolio
There are many federal and state grants out there, that is mainly where Middle Way’s focus has been. This project entails taking a look at the portfolio created by Kelley students and build off of it. Look at other federal and state grants that were not listed, find corporate and private grants and donors.
Portfolio/list should include:
- Sponsor (who is providing grant/donation)
- Amount of funding
- Mission of company
- Due date for submission
- Basics of requirements
Could also create an outline/framework/template containing general grant information about Middle Way House
